Skip to content

Core: button to restart the module #7486

@gsanchietti

Description

@gsanchietti

Occasionally, due to electrical malfunctions or similar problems, some services can enter an "inactive" state. In these situations, we must restart the services using the CLI. This process is inconvenient and time-consuming. It would be much more practical to have an option available directly in the interface.

The purpose is to simplify and speed up routine maintenance and troubleshooting by allowing administrators to quickly restart a specific module instance (e.g., nethvoice1) directly from the NethServer web interface, without affecting other instances or requiring SSH access.

Proposed solution

The idea is to add a button in the NethServer interface that allows the restart of a single application instance (e.g., nethvoice1), without affecting other instances.

Restarting a single application instance is highly useful: for example, if nethvoice1 is experiencing problems (e.g., the Tancredi or NethCTI module is blocked), a simple restart could resolve the issue in most cases.

Alternative solutions

  • Manual restart of services or containers via SSH (requires technical expertise and access, and is inconvenient).
  • Restarting individual containers (often ineffective due to dependencies).

See also

https://partner.nethesis.it/t/pulsanti-per-riavvio-dei-servizi-su-nethserver/9403
mattermost link : https://mattermost.nethesis.it/nethesis/pl/517nefr6t3gkzns3m6eghbhjno

Metadata

Metadata

Assignees

No one assigned

    Labels

    milestone goal 👑This describes an announced milestone goalverifiedAll test cases were verified successfully

    Projects

    Status

    Done

    Status

    Done

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ions